Vasco Sousa spent Christmas hospitalized. The midfielder, on loan from FC Porto to Moreirense, underwent surgery on December 15 at CUF Hospital and received close support from the medical department of the Dragons, the club that holds his contract until 2030.
The young midfielder was operated on after fracturing the fibula in his right leg during the defeat against Benfica in Moreira de Cónegos, for the League.

In February, the midfielder had a similar situation, undergoing surgery on the fibula of the same leg. Less than three months later, he was already training and, in June, was called up by FC Porto for the Club World Cup, although he did not play in the competition.
At Moreirense – which holds a purchase option for the transfer set at 8 million euros – Vasco Sousa participated in nine matches and scored one goal.
Against Alverca, FC Porto players dedicated the first goal to Vasco Sousa.
